Gear Ratios: Understanding the Numbers
Gear ratios within a Chevy 5-speed dictate the trade-off between acceleration and cruising RPM․ First gear provides maximum torque for launch‚ while fifth gear offers lower engine speeds for highway efficiency․ Common ratios vary depending on the transmission model – Muncie‚ T5‚ or their specific iterations․

A lower numerical ratio (e․g․‚ 3․08:1) in a final drive or a higher gear within the transmission results in lower engine RPM at a given speed‚ favoring fuel economy․ Conversely‚ a higher numerical ratio (e․g․‚ 4․10:1) increases engine RPM‚ boosting acceleration but reducing fuel efficiency․
Matching gear ratios to the engine’s characteristics and intended use is vital․ A high-performance engine benefits from steeper ratios‚ while a daily driver prioritizes comfortable cruising․ Understanding these relationships allows for optimized performance and a tailored driving experience․

Worn Synchronizers
Synchronizers are critical components within a Chevy 5-speed‚ responsible for matching the engine and transmission speeds before gear engagement․ Over time‚ these brass or carbon-fiber components experience wear due to friction during shifting‚ leading to diminished performance․
The primary symptom of worn synchronizers is grinding during gear changes‚ most commonly noticed when shifting into second or third gear․ This occurs because the synchronizer can no longer effectively equalize speeds‚ causing the gears to clash․ Double-clutching can temporarily mitigate the issue‚ but it’s a sign of impending failure․
Severity ranges from a slight grind to a pronounced‚ metallic scraping sound․ Continued operation with worn synchronizers accelerates wear on the gears themselves․ Replacement typically involves a transmission rebuild‚ as access requires disassembly․ Ignoring this issue will eventually result in complete inability to shift smoothly․
Bent Shift Forks
Shift forks are crucial levers within the Chevy 5-speed transmission‚ responsible for physically engaging the gears․ Constructed from steel‚ they are susceptible to bending under stress‚ particularly from aggressive shifting or prolonged wear․ A bent shift fork prevents complete gear engagement‚ leading to frustrating and potentially damaging issues․
Symptoms of bent shift forks include difficulty selecting certain gears‚ often feeling “soft” or imprecise․ You might experience gears popping out of engagement‚ especially under acceleration or deceleration․ A common indicator is a noticeable looseness in the shifter feel․
Diagnosis requires transmission disassembly for visual inspection․ Even a slight bend can cause significant problems․ Replacement is necessary‚ and it’s often recommended to replace all shift forks simultaneously‚ as the others may be weakened․ Ignoring a bent fork can lead to further damage to the gears and synchronizers‚ escalating repair costs․
Damaged Gears
Gear damage within a Chevy 5-speed transmission is a serious issue‚ often stemming from abuse‚ lack of lubrication‚ or the failure of other components like synchronizers․ Worn or broken gear teeth create noise‚ vibration‚ and ultimately‚ a loss of functionality․
Symptoms include whining‚ grinding‚ or clunking sounds‚ particularly during gear changes or while driving at certain speeds․ Difficulty shifting‚ especially into specific gears‚ is another telltale sign․ Metal shavings in the transmission fluid are a clear indication of internal gear damage․
Diagnosis requires complete transmission disassembly and meticulous inspection of each gear․ Chips‚ cracks‚ or excessive wear necessitate replacement․ Often‚ damaged gears require replacing the entire gear set to ensure proper meshing and longevity․ Addressing gear damage promptly prevents catastrophic failure and avoids further‚ more expensive repairs․ Ignoring it can lead to complete transmission lockup․
Rebuilding a Chevy 5-Speed: Overview

Rebuilding a Chevy 5-speed manual transmission is a complex undertaking‚ best suited for experienced mechanics‚ but achievable for dedicated enthusiasts with the right tools and resources․ The process begins with complete disassembly‚ carefully documenting the location of each component․
Thorough cleaning of all parts is crucial‚ removing old lubricant and debris․ Inspection follows‚ identifying worn or damaged components like gears‚ synchronizers‚ bearings‚ and seals․ These are then replaced with new or refurbished parts․ Bearing installation requires specialized tools to avoid damage․

Reassembly demands meticulous attention to detail‚ following a precise sequence and utilizing appropriate lubricants․ Proper endplay and backlash adjustments are critical for smooth operation and longevity․ A final inspection and testing phase ensures correct functionality before reinstalling the transmission into the vehicle․ A rebuild restores performance and extends the transmission’s lifespan significantly․
